• Title of article

    Evaluating software architecture using fuzzy formal models

  • Author/Authors

    Behbahaninejad، Payman نويسنده , , Harounabadi ، Ali نويسنده , , Mirabedini ، Sayed Javad نويسنده ,

  • Issue Information
    ماهنامه با شماره پیاپی 6 سال 2012
  • Pages
    8
  • From page
    469
  • To page
    476
  • Abstract
    Unified Modeling Language (UML) has been recognized as one of the most popular techniques to describe static and dynamic aspects of software systems. One of the primary issues in designing software packages is the existence of uncertainty associated with such models. Fuzzy-UML to describe software architecture has both static and dynamic perspective, simultaneously. The evaluation of software architecture design phase initiates always help us find some additional requirements, which helps reduce cost of design. In this paper, we use a fuzzy data model to describe the static aspects of software architecture and the fuzzy sequence diagram to illustrate the dynamic aspects of software architecture. We also transform these diagrams into Petri Nets and evaluate reliability of the architecture. The web-based hotel reservation system for further explanation has been studied.
  • Journal title
    Management Science Letters
  • Serial Year
    2012
  • Journal title
    Management Science Letters
  • Record number

    669230